“No, we won’t let you sit here”, 27 disabled children forced to get off the Genoa-Milan regional train.  Toti: “Shameful episode”

Twenty-seven disabled children forced to get off the train after they were unable to sit in the seats reserved for them in the front carriage departing from Genoa to Milan because they were already occupied by other passengers. According to reports from Trenitalia, the first problem occurred in Savona where it was necessary to replace the train bound for Milan because it was subject to vandalism. The company has prepared replacement buses and a new train, with seats reserved for the group of people with disabilities. Arriving at the Principe station, despite signs posted, the seats kept free up to Genoa at the head of the train, despite the presence of Trenitalia staff and Polfer agents, the young disabled people were not seated by other travelers, who also boarded the train. capital. Young people with disabilities were therefore forced to get off with the help of their companions and are now reaching Milan on board a dedicated bus made available by Trenitalia with their dedicated staff in assistance.

“What happened today on a direct train from Genoa to Milan is shameful, an episode to be stigmatized. It marks the total lack of respect and sensitivity towards disabled people. Although the Trenitalia operators and the Polfer agents intervened, there was nothing to be done ”, commented the president of the Liguria Region Giovanni Toti and the councilor for Transport Gianni Berrino. “What happened is doubly serious, not only because the train was vandalized by unknown passengers – added Berrino – but above all because of what happened in Genoa, an unspeakable episode that must be firmly condemned”.
